The Importance of Cleaning the Tongue after Eating

Cleaning the tongue is an important part of oral hygiene. It helps to remove bacteria, food debris and dead cells from the tongue, which can cause bad breath and other oral health problems.

1. Removes Bacteria

The tongue is a breeding ground for bacteria. Eating food can leave behind debris and bacteria that can accumulate on the tongue, which can lead to bad breath and other oral health problems. Cleaning the tongue after eating can help to remove these bacteria and prevent them from causing problems.

2. Improves the sense of taste

Food debris and bacteria on the tongue can affect the sense of taste. By cleaning the tongue after eating, individuals can help to remove these impurities and improve their sense of taste, enhancing the enjoyment of food.

3. Helps Prevent Gum Disease

Bacteria on the tongue can also contribute to the development of gum disease. Cleaning the tongue after eating can help to prevent this by removing the bacteria that can cause infection and inflammation.

4. Enhances overall oral hygiene
